Large meteorite hits northern Norway

“A brilliant flash of light in the sky, and this became a light with a tail of smoke”. That’s the decription given by a farmer who happens to have witnessed the fall of the largest meteorite in Norway’s recent history. It hit the ground on a mountainside in Reisadalenon the 7th of June. An astronomer compared its destructive power to that of the Hiroshima bomb (less radioactive fallout).

Source: United Press International.
